    If you want token making cards Bitterblossom, Goblin Assault, or Sprouting Thrinax. If you need some more sac outlets theres Nantuko Husk though thats only in standard till M10 unless it gets reprinted. Then theres Marsh Flitter and Siege-Gang Commandeer that comes into play with tokens and can sac them. For some budget alternatives maybe Tukatongue Thallid or Dragon Fodder for tokens. Your lands don't look too bad. Maybe 2 more Savage Lands or Twilight Mire if you can get them. And Sarkhan Vol is amazing with this deck too. Steal their creatures and sac them lol.

    I don't see how Mycoid Sheperd would not fit in the deck. It's like a fatter Finks without persist. For 1 mana more you +2 power and +1 toughness and providing no remove from game effects you get +1 life compared to Finks after it persisted. So really it's a tossup, fatter creature that has to die to gain life which they will want to get rid of or a smaller one that that gains life when it comes in play and comes back. I think it would be great to play both. Thats more lifegain for me. Not so good for other aggro decks. The only removal that removes from game that I can think of that gets played is white with Path and O-Ring though red has Magma Spray which I always maindecked in my red decks just for Finks and other persisters but that won't get the shepherd.
